The protein encoded by this gene localizes to the inner mitochondrial membrane and catalyzes the conversion of glycerol-3-phosphate to dihydroxyacetone phosphate using FAD as a cofactor. Along with GDP1 the encoded protein constitutes the glycerol phosphate shuttle which reoxidizes NADH formed during glycolysis. Two transcript variants encoding the same protein have been found for this gene.[provided by RefSeq Jan 2010]
